How To Arrange Table And Chair Rentals

If you are planning to host an event for family, friends or co-workers but, do not think you are going to have enough seating options to offer your guests, you can simply arrange for table and chair rentals through a local company. There are quite a few different rental companies that can help you meet your needs at relatively low prices.

Before you begin looking into the rental companies, the first thing you want to do is to decide how many people are going to attend your party. Having at least an approximate number of guest in mind when you call the store will allow the store staff to give you more accurate information regarding the cost of the rental.

Once you have considered how many guests you will have at your party, think about the type of tables and chairs that you would like to have for your guests. Often, there are choices such as wood furniture, metal, or plastic. The style you choose and the size of the furniture is likely going to play a roll in how much you spend for the rental.

If you have the internet, you can browse the various company websites to get an idea of what they have to offer and compare the prices. If you are unable to access the internet, you can simply contact the companies that interest you via telephone and speak to one of the company representatives about your particular needs.

If you are planning to rent quite a few pieces from one company, you may be able to get a discount for your large order. While most companies are likely to point out the opportunity to get a discount, do not be shy to ask if they have discounts if they have not mentioned it.

Once you have narrowed down the choices of companies to just two or three that appear able to meet your needs, go directly to the company in person to look at their stock firsthand. You want to be certain that the items you plan on renting is exactly what you believe it to be. You should also request a written quote from a salesperson at that time.

Make sure that the company you have chosen is going to be able to provide the furniture on the date that you need them. Whenever possible, rent your furniture at least a few days before the event to help avoid an unforeseen delays. Remember, if you need assistance transporting the furniture, be sure to ask that the price be included in the quote.

The price for table and chair rentals will vary depending on a number of factors so, do take the time to research each company and learn about their fees and decide which company will best suit your needs. Before signing a contract with any company be sure that you understand what exactly your are agreeing to and that all fees associated with the agreement are clearly understood.
